第一章 建立nrf52832的开发环境(linux交叉编译)

 

第一步:在ubuntu上安装编译器

1. 安装交叉编译的工具链(gcc-arm-none-eabi)

1) 获取工具链:gcc-arm-none-eabi-10-2020-q4-major-aarch64-linux.tar.bz2

2)新建一个文件夹(WorkSpace)作为工作区,并执行如下命令,将该文件夹设置可读可写权限。

mkdir WorkSpace   // 创建文件夹

chmod -R a=rwx WorkSpace   // 设置文件夹为可读可写

 

2)在ubuntu上配置工具链:

将获取的工具链包解压到一个指定文件夹中(WorkSpace), 然后再将工具链的路径配置在系统环境路径中(~/.bashrc), 执行步骤和命令如下:

a. 解压命令:

tar -xjvf gcc-arm-none-eabi-10-2020-q4-major-aarch64-linux.tar.bz2 /home/julius/Data/WorkSpace

b.  进入工具链文件夹,执行命令如下:

cd gcc-arm-none-eabi-10-2020-q4-major/

c. 获取该文件夹路径,执行命令:pwd

d. 

 

 

 

 

 

 

 

 

2. 安装命令行工具链(nRF52 Command Line Tools)

3. 安装下载驱动(J-Link Software Tools)

4. 安装下载工具链(Optional Tools)

 

 

第二部:在ubuntu上安装编辑器

 

评论
添加红包

请填写红包祝福语或标题

红包个数最小为10个

红包金额最低5元

当前余额3.43前往充值 >
需支付:10.00
成就一亿技术人!
领取后你会自动成为博主和红包主的粉丝 规则
hope_wisdom
发出的红包

打赏作者

Julius_world

你的鼓励将是我创作的最大动力

¥1 ¥2 ¥4 ¥6 ¥10 ¥20
扫码支付:¥1
获取中
扫码支付

您的余额不足,请更换扫码支付或充值

打赏作者

实付
使用余额支付
点击重新获取
扫码支付
钱包余额 0

抵扣说明:

1.余额是钱包充值的虚拟货币,按照1:1的比例进行支付金额的抵扣。
2.余额无法直接购买下载,可以购买VIP、付费专栏及课程。

余额充值